Catherine Russell

Cat

2006-04-05

This is the debut album for this jazz vocalist. With both her father (Luis Russell – Louis Armstrong’s long-tie music director) and mother (Carline Ray – bassist and vocalist) working with some of the biggest names in jazz and blues, Catherine was raised in the scene and it shows within her variety of jazz and country blues tunes. For some smooth jazz tunes give #1 “Sad Lover Blues” and #9 “Back O Town Blues” a try. Also take some time to listen to her cover of Louis Jordan on #8 “Juneteenth Jamboree”.
